Oxford Music Online
(more info)
Description: Oxford Music Online is the new gateway offering users the ability to access and cross-search multiple music reference resources in one location. Oxford Music Online is the access point for Grove Music Online, The Oxford Companion to Music (2002),and The Oxford Dictionary of Music, 2nd edition (revised 2006), which supplements Grove's more extensive articles with content geared toward undergraduates and general users. Oxford Music Online also features Colin Larkin's Encyclopedia of Popular Music, 4th edition (2006). The most comprehensive reference work devoted exclusively to popular music, EPM is the authoritative biographical encyclopedia of rock, pop, and jazz artists, covering popular music from 1900 to the present. (Source: Vendor website)
Includes: The New Grove Dictionary of Music and Musicians, The New Grove Dictionary of Opera, and The New Grove Dictionary of Jazz.
Vendor: Oxford University Press

JSTOR
(more info)
Description: JSTOR provides image and full text online access to important scholarly journal literature in history, economics, political science, demography, mathematics and other humanities and social sciences disciplines. The collection provides the complete backfiles of many scholarly journals, starting with the first issues. JSTOR uses a "moving wall" of 3-5 years which represents the time period between the last issue available in JSTOR and the most recently published issue of a journal.

WorldCat
(more info)
Description: WorldCat is a catalog of the collections of thousands of libraries worldwide and includes over a billion records. The database includes bibiographic records for books, dissertations, manuscripts, videos, serial publications, articles, recorded books, music, digital objects, websites and more. WorldCat can serve as an invaluable research tool to facilitate comprehensive searches for resources on a particular subject or by a particular author, allowing you to identify relevant works beyond your local library. Resources not available at your library can be ordered through Interlibrary Loan. Contact the Reference Department if you have any questions about using WorldCat.
Date Coverage: 1200 - date
